RUSH: We’ve just scratched the surface on this. There’s a lot to add to this because there’s new elements now to add to it. But I routinely am asked in the e-mail by people in the audience, “Why don’t you do more TV? You’re never on TV.” And there’s an answer for that: “I don’t want to.” The reason is, why would I go someplace where I know that exactly whatever they tell me they want to talk to me about, it’s not gonna be that? Why would I go someplace that I know doesn’t support me, doesn’t like me, disagrees with me, would love to embarrass me or damage my show?

Why should I do that? I have no desire. But the rules say, “Camera, TV! You gotta go on.” No. I don’t want it, I don’t like it, and I certainly don’t want to reward the people who have been spreading misquotes and lies for years. Why should I help them? That’s me personally. That’s why I don’t do a whole lot of TV. Folks, you wouldn’t believe the number of times a week that we turn down invitations here. I don’t mention it because there’s never been a reason to, but it’s appropriate now to tell you since I get questions about it anyway.

It’s all about not rewarding people who I know do not have my best interests at heart, who I know have no interest in anything other than notching their belt. Why help ‘em? Especially when I don’t like doing makeup anyway. So for me, it’s a no-brainer. And it’s also easy. I don’t have to go on TV to be seen or heard, so I’m fortunate in that regard. A lot of people, the only way they can be seen or heard is to go on TV. And they end up loving it and so forth. It’s never captivated me.
